Recordad que para pedir soporte alguno, debéis facilitar los datos de soporte oportunos por favor, mirad aquí y leer las Normas generales del foro, esto nos servirá de ayuda para dar el mejor soporte..
Gracias.
La Administración de phpBB España.
Problemas con la extension advanced bbcode boxTema Solucionado
Problemas con la extension advanced bbcode box
Algun usuario del foro me a comunicado que cuando sube un video de youtube que lo hace con el bbcode que viene con esta extension, le publica el enlace pero no como lo hacia antes que salia el video en el mismo mensaje.
E revisado varios mensajes del foro que contenian videos de youtube y antes salia el video y ahora solo muestra el enlace. Si que es cierto que delante del enlace sale [BBvideo]https://www.youtube.com/xxxxxx[/BBvideo] pero no sale el video.
Pensando que era porque tenia la extension desactualizada a la 3.2.1 la e actualizado a la 3.2.2 pero la cosa sigue igual. Limpie cache y demas pero no hay manera de que me salga como antes.
No se desde cuando puede estar pasando, pero que recuerde no e actualizado nada del foro, solo añadi una extension, pero e provado en desactivarla y la cosa sigue igual.
Alguien tiene idea de que podria ser el causante?
Muchas gracias, saludos.
- AlfredoRamos
- Mensajes: 1235
- Registrado: 14 Ene 2017, 22:18
- Género:
Problemas con la extension advanced bbcode box
[BBVideo]
ahora es obsoleto y debe usarse [media]
en su lugar, parte de Media Embed.https://www.phpbb.com/customise/db/exte ... x/faq/2596
Algunas de mis extensiones:
Imgur | SEO Metadata | Markdown | Simple Spoiler BBCode | hCaptcha
Checa todas mi extensiones aprobadas
Usuario de Arch Linux
Problemas con la extension advanced bbcode box
Asegurate que desde PCA->Mensajes->Media Embed->Gestionar Sitios, esta habilitado, si no te deja seleccionar segun que sitio es que hay un BBCode que lo deshabilita.
Problemas con la extension advanced bbcode box
Luego seguire todas vuestras indicacion para solucionar el problema.
Me queda otra duda, entonces todos los videos que hay ahora en el foro que no salen correctamente porque estan con [BBvideo] como podria pasarlos todos a [media]? Hay alguna manera que no sea hacerlo uno por uno?
Muchas gracias, saludos.
- AlfredoRamos
- Mensajes: 1235
- Registrado: 14 Ene 2017, 22:18
- Género:
Problemas con la extension advanced bbcode box
Los mensajes se almacenan en XML, entonces tendrías que crear un script o extensión con una tarea cron que tome una tanda de cierta cantidad de mensajes, convierta su contenido de de XML a texto plano, haga el replazo y vuelva a convertir el texto en XML, phpBB tiene funciones para eso:
generate_text_for_edit()
y generate_text_for_storage()
respectivamente.No sé si el BBCode BBVideo admita parámetros extras, pero de tenerlos, el remplazo de BBCodes podría eliminarlos.
En teoría, debería funcionar.
Mi recomendación sería que sólo edites los mensajes más relevantes y recientes, porque el mismo inconveniente tendrías si usas cualquier otro BBCode personalizado y luego de años decides eliminarlo, tendrías que corregir varios mensajes antiguos.
Algunas de mis extensiones:
Imgur | SEO Metadata | Markdown | Simple Spoiler BBCode | hCaptcha
Checa todas mi extensiones aprobadas
Usuario de Arch Linux
Problemas con la extension advanced bbcode box
Ahora poco a poco ya ire cambiando todos los videos que a dejado "roto" la extension antigua.
Muchas gracias por vuestra ayuda.
Problemas con la extension advanced bbcode box
Quiero recordar que hay un función llamada Repaser (de la que ya hemos hablado aquí), que "puede" solucionar el problema de tener que entrar en todos los mensajes. Pero no te lo puedo asegurar, por pereza o por falta de tiempo, ni lo he podido hacer.
A ver si te sirve de algo, espero que si y si no tal vez los mas expertos, te puedan echar un cable.
Problemas con la extension advanced bbcode box Tema Solucionado
Matizando los comentarios de mis compañeros, te indico como lo he realizado yo en alguna ocasión.
Si tienes acceso al servidor (Linux, por favor...) a través de SSL como root ... ¡Es muy simple! ...
Si es así, deberías seguir estos pasos:
Desde phpMyAdmin se deben realizar un par de consultas masivas en la tabla donde están los mensajes, sustituyendo la cadena especifica de cada etiqueta.
Teniendo en cuenta que la tabla de los mensajes debería de ser
phpbb_posts
y (por ejemplo) querríamos sustituir el BBcode quote
por casita
(por ejemplo), estas serian las consultas a ejecutar.UPDATE phpbb_posts SET post_text = replace(post_text,'[quote','[casita');
Y después
UPDATE phpbb_posts SET post_text = replace(post_text,'[/quote','[/casita');
Deshabilitamos el foro desde el PCA.
Accedemos al servidor mediante SSL como root (por ejemplo, mediante PuTTy)
Entramos en la carpeta raiz del foro.
cd /xxxxx/xxxxx/xxxx/web
Desactiva la extensión abbc3
/usr/bin/php -f bin/phpbbcli.php extension:disable vse/abbc3
Con el siguiente comando conseguiremos "reparsear" todos los BBcodes de los mensajes del foro.
/usr/bin/php -f bin/phpbbcli.php reparser:reparse
Deberías de ver una barra de progreso con el avance del "reparse".
Tardará una rato considerable en base al tamaño de la base de datos.
Paciencia, déjalo terminar.
Solo queda volver a activar la extensión abbc3
/usr/bin/php -f bin/phpbbcli.php extension:enable vse/abbc3
Y listo, habilita el foro desde el PCA y ya podrás verificar que todos los BBcodes funcionan correctamente.
Saludos.
Datos de Soporte
URL: http://www.ascensoristas.net
Versión phpBB: 3.3.9
EXT Instaladas:
Adsense & Ads
Advanced BBCode Box
Anti Adblock
Background Image in Text Area
Ban Hammer
Board3 Portal
Browser & OS in Viewtopic
cBB QuickMod
Contact Admin
Cron Status
Extensions .yml check
External Links Open in New Window
Favorite icon
File Download
Google Analytics
Google Search
Image Upload
Imgur
Lightbox
Manage Attachments
mChat
mChat on Board3 Portal
No DEA Emails
Pages
Pay For Link
Paypal Donation
Post Links
Pretty Topic
Private Message Box Status Bars
Quick Style
Scroll Page
Search Back
Simple mentions
Simple News Admin
Slideshow for Header
Sortables Captcha
Stop Browser Back Button
Store To MEGA
Tabs BBCode
Thanks for posts
Topic Preview
Ultimate Points Extension
[**] Breadcrumb Menu
Plantilla(s) usada(s):
prosilver
Black-Silver
Black-Silver-Slim
Black-Silver-Split
Carbon
CleanSilver
cubes
Elegance
Elegance Aqua
Elegance Green
Elegance LightBlue
Elegance SoftBlue
Elegance SoftGreen
Elegance SteelBlue
Flat Style
Flat Style Blue
Flat Style Gold
Flat Style Green
Flat Style Purple
Flat Style Red
Maxthon
ne-blackgreen
Orange_BBEs
prosilver Special Edition
Rock'n Roll
we_universal
X-Creamy
Servidor: Servidor Dedicado (No Administrado) Debian GNU/Linux 10 (buster) (x86_64) ovh.com
Servidor de base de datos:MySQL(i) 10.3.36-MariaDB-0+deb10u2
Versión PHP: 7.4.32
Actualización desde otra versión: Pasito a pasito desde la 3.0.9
Conversión desde otro sistema de foros: No
Problemas con la extension advanced bbcode box
La orden para el reparse debe de funcionarte si o si.
Solo debes de verificar que el interprete de php se encuentre en tu distro de ubuntu en la ruta correcta.
/usr/bin/php es para debian, me imagino que sea la misma para ubuntu, lo desconozco.
Si no, prueba de esta otra forma:
$ php bin/phpbbcli.php extension:disable vse/abbc3
$ php bin/phpbbcli.php reparser:reparse
$ php bin/phpbbcli.php extension:enable vse/abbc3
Datos de Soporte
URL: http://www.ascensoristas.net
Versión phpBB: 3.3.9
EXT Instaladas:
Adsense & Ads
Advanced BBCode Box
Anti Adblock
Background Image in Text Area
Ban Hammer
Board3 Portal
Browser & OS in Viewtopic
cBB QuickMod
Contact Admin
Cron Status
Extensions .yml check
External Links Open in New Window
Favorite icon
File Download
Google Analytics
Google Search
Image Upload
Imgur
Lightbox
Manage Attachments
mChat
mChat on Board3 Portal
No DEA Emails
Pages
Pay For Link
Paypal Donation
Post Links
Pretty Topic
Private Message Box Status Bars
Quick Style
Scroll Page
Search Back
Simple mentions
Simple News Admin
Slideshow for Header
Sortables Captcha
Stop Browser Back Button
Store To MEGA
Tabs BBCode
Thanks for posts
Topic Preview
Ultimate Points Extension
[**] Breadcrumb Menu
Plantilla(s) usada(s):
prosilver
Black-Silver
Black-Silver-Slim
Black-Silver-Split
Carbon
CleanSilver
cubes
Elegance
Elegance Aqua
Elegance Green
Elegance LightBlue
Elegance SoftBlue
Elegance SoftGreen
Elegance SteelBlue
Flat Style
Flat Style Blue
Flat Style Gold
Flat Style Green
Flat Style Purple
Flat Style Red
Maxthon
ne-blackgreen
Orange_BBEs
prosilver Special Edition
Rock'n Roll
we_universal
X-Creamy
Servidor: Servidor Dedicado (No Administrado) Debian GNU/Linux 10 (buster) (x86_64) ovh.com
Servidor de base de datos:MySQL(i) 10.3.36-MariaDB-0+deb10u2
Versión PHP: 7.4.32
Actualización desde otra versión: Pasito a pasito desde la 3.0.9
Conversión desde otro sistema de foros: No
Problemas con la extension advanced bbcode box
Todo lo que me comentas, en el servidor esta. Al final e podido solucionar con este codigo:
Código: Seleccionar todo
php bin/phpbbcli.php reparser:reparse --ansi
Entonces si que a salido la barra de progreso, luego e limpiado cache de nuevo y e mirado y ahora los enlaces ya salen correctamente.
De nuevo doy las gracias a los 3 por vuestra ayuda, ya que e podido solucionar perfectamente el problema.
Problemas con la extension advanced bbcode box
Datos de Soporte
URL: http://www.ascensoristas.net
Versión phpBB: 3.3.9
EXT Instaladas:
Adsense & Ads
Advanced BBCode Box
Anti Adblock
Background Image in Text Area
Ban Hammer
Board3 Portal
Browser & OS in Viewtopic
cBB QuickMod
Contact Admin
Cron Status
Extensions .yml check
External Links Open in New Window
Favorite icon
File Download
Google Analytics
Google Search
Image Upload
Imgur
Lightbox
Manage Attachments
mChat
mChat on Board3 Portal
No DEA Emails
Pages
Pay For Link
Paypal Donation
Post Links
Pretty Topic
Private Message Box Status Bars
Quick Style
Scroll Page
Search Back
Simple mentions
Simple News Admin
Slideshow for Header
Sortables Captcha
Stop Browser Back Button
Store To MEGA
Tabs BBCode
Thanks for posts
Topic Preview
Ultimate Points Extension
[**] Breadcrumb Menu
Plantilla(s) usada(s):
prosilver
Black-Silver
Black-Silver-Slim
Black-Silver-Split
Carbon
CleanSilver
cubes
Elegance
Elegance Aqua
Elegance Green
Elegance LightBlue
Elegance SoftBlue
Elegance SoftGreen
Elegance SteelBlue
Flat Style
Flat Style Blue
Flat Style Gold
Flat Style Green
Flat Style Purple
Flat Style Red
Maxthon
ne-blackgreen
Orange_BBEs
prosilver Special Edition
Rock'n Roll
we_universal
X-Creamy
Servidor: Servidor Dedicado (No Administrado) Debian GNU/Linux 10 (buster) (x86_64) ovh.com
Servidor de base de datos:MySQL(i) 10.3.36-MariaDB-0+deb10u2
Versión PHP: 7.4.32
Actualización desde otra versión: Pasito a pasito desde la 3.0.9
Conversión desde otro sistema de foros: No
Problemas con la extension advanced bbcode box
Muchas gracias de verdad. Voy a dar el tema ya como solucionado.
-
- Temas similares
- Respuestas
- Vistas
- Último mensaje
-
- 2 Respuestas
- 605 Vistas
-
Último mensaje por andares
-
- 0 Respuestas
- 8602 Vistas
-
Último mensaje por phpBB España
-
- 1 Respuestas
- 6322 Vistas
-
Último mensaje por ThE KuKa
-
- 3 Respuestas
- 5528 Vistas
-
Último mensaje por andares
-
- 2 Respuestas
- 2919 Vistas
-
Último mensaje por wonder